Dark Music for Tension and Atmosphere

Dark music often relies on low drones, deep percussion, distorted textures, and sparse melodies. It creates an uneasy or mysterious mood, making the listener feel tension, danger, or anticipation. This style works best when atmosphere is more important than melody.

Where to Use Dark Music

Dark tracks are used in projects that need a sense of suspense, mystery, or intensity. In suspense-driven productions, they build tension before a reveal or underscore psychological drama. Within ambient projects, darker textures can create slow-moving soundscapes that add weight and depth without distracting from visuals. This category is also often used in thrillers, horror films, trailers, and games where the music must hint at what’s hidden or unresolved.
